Why Eligibility Errors Create Downstream Revenue Risk
A patient may arrive for a scheduled procedure after registration captured a member ID, but the benefits check was incomplete and the authorization requirement was never confirmed. The claim may later move into a denial worklist even though the avoidable issue started at the front desk. This is why leaders should look past the surface label of the task and study the operating chain behind it. In healthcare revenue operations, the visible backlog is often only the final symptom of earlier handoff, data, or control failures.
The problem is not usually that teams do not work hard. It is that patient access, coding, billing, claims, denial management, and finance teams may each hold a fragment of the truth. When insurance plan matching, benefits verification, payer portal checks, prior authorization dependency, patient responsibility estimates, and claim edit prevention sit in separate queues, leaders lose the ability to see which work is delayed, which exceptions need human review, and which patterns are repeating.
That matters because revenue cycle performance is shaped by both speed and control. Faster processing helps only when the right data is being moved, the right exceptions are visible, and the right owner can act before the issue becomes a denial, payment variance, patient balance dispute, or month end reporting surprise.
Where Patient Access Verification Work Usually Breaks Down
The workflow behind this title includes more than a single department. It begins when information is captured, validated, and handed to the next team. It continues through system updates, payer checks, documentation review, status tracking, and exception resolution. If any step depends on memory, inbox monitoring, spreadsheet notes, or repeated portal searches, the process becomes harder to govern as volume increases.
RCM leaders should examine the points where work changes hands. A queue may move from patient access to billing, from coding to claims, from denial review to appeal preparation, or from payment posting to underpayment review. Each handoff should have a trigger, owner, data requirement, service expectation, and exception path. Without those controls, leaders may add staff or software without improving the root workflow.
Operational visibility should answer practical questions: which accounts are ready, which accounts are blocked, which payer responses are missing, which exceptions need judgment, and which delays are recurring. When leaders cannot answer those questions quickly, the revenue cycle becomes reactive. Teams spend more time explaining backlogs than preventing them.
Where RPA Fits After the Eligibility Workflow Is Understood
RPA is useful when work is repetitive, rules based, structured, and high volume. In this workflow, that can include status checks, data validation, queue updates, report extraction, worklist routing, missing field identification, and standardized notifications. RPA should not be introduced before the process is understood, because automation can move weak data faster and hide poor ownership if the design is shallow.
The practical value of automation is strongest when it removes repetitive work while keeping exceptions visible. A bot can check a payer portal, compare expected fields, update an internal queue, or flag a missing item. A person should still review judgment based issues such as ambiguous documentation, disputed payer responses, coding interpretation, patient sensitive decisions, or compliance questions.
Agentic automation can add support when the workflow involves classification, summarization, next action recommendations, or intelligent routing. Even then, healthcare revenue leaders need human in the loop review, output monitoring, audit trails, and clear escalation rules. AI supported automation should help teams decide what to review next, not create an unmanaged black box around revenue decisions.
What Patient Access Leaders Should Check Before Automating Verification
A stronger improvement plan starts with a practical diagnostic. Leaders should separate the work that is ready for automation from the work that first needs process cleanup, better training, or clearer ownership. The following checks help prevent teams from automating confusion.
- Trigger clarity: define exactly when the work starts, what data is required, and which system of record should be trusted.
- Rule stability: confirm which steps are consistent enough for RPA and which steps change by payer, specialty, contract, or account type.
- Exception ownership: identify who handles missing data, conflicting information, rejected transactions, access issues, and manual review cases.
- Audit visibility: keep a record of bot actions, human decisions, queue status, and handoff history so leaders can review performance and risk.
- Support readiness: decide who monitors the workflow after go live when portals, screens, credentials, payer rules, or internal systems change.
This checklist also helps leaders avoid a common failure pattern: treating automation as a task shortcut rather than an operating model. The real test of RPA is not whether a bot can complete a task once. The real test is whether the automated workflow keeps working reliably when volumes rise, exceptions appear, and source systems change.

How to Improve Eligibility Verification Without Hiding Exceptions
Leaders should begin by mapping the current workflow from trigger to outcome. That map should include systems used, owners, handoffs, business rules, payer or account variations, exception categories, reporting needs, and support responsibilities. It should also show where teams currently use spreadsheets, inboxes, payer portals, manual notes, and side reports to keep the process moving.
- Define the outcome: decide whether the goal is fewer delays, cleaner queues, better denial prevention, faster status visibility, stronger audit trails, or more reliable month end reporting.
- Measure the manual burden: identify the work that consumes skilled staff time but follows repeatable rules and predictable data patterns.
- Separate judgment from repetition: keep human review for interpretation, compliance, patient sensitive decisions, and unusual payer responses.
- Design exception routing first: define how missing data, failed logins, rejected updates, conflicting records, and unusual accounts will be handled.
- Plan production ownership: assign monitoring, access review, change control, run log review, and continuous improvement responsibility before go live.
This approach gives CFOs better visibility into revenue risk, gives COOs better control over operating throughput, and gives CIOs a clearer support model for automation inside business critical workflows. It also helps RCM leaders avoid the trap of judging progress only by task completion volume when the more important question is whether the process is becoming more reliable.

FAQs
Q. How does eligibility verification affect claims?
Eligibility verification affects claims because coverage, plan rules, authorization requirements, and patient responsibility influence whether a claim can move cleanly after service. Weak verification can create preventable denials, delayed billing, and manual rework for patient access and billing teams.
Q. When is eligibility verification ready for RPA?

Q. Why should leaders avoid automating unclear eligibility workflows?
Automating an unclear workflow can move bad data faster and make exceptions harder to see. Leaders should define ownership, validation rules, audit trails, and human review points before using RPA in patient access operations.
